Mastering Google Maps SEO Tools in Pittsburgh: A Step-by-Step Guide
1. Claim and Optimize Your Google My Business Listing
- Claim Your Listing: The first step is to claim your business on Google My Business. This ensures you have complete control over your listing information.
- Complete Your Profile: Fill out every detail of your listing, including your business name, address, phone number, website, hours of operation, and a detailed description of your services.
- Choose Relevant Categories: Select categories that accurately reflect your business type to help people find you easily. For example, a bakery might choose “Bakery,” “Dessert Shop,” and “Cafe.”
- Add High-Quality Photos and Videos: Visuals are crucial for capturing attention. Upload professional, engaging photos and videos that showcase your business and services. Think about showcasing your staff, your products, your storefront, or even a short video showcasing your best offerings.
- Encourage Customer Reviews: Positive reviews build trust and enhance your online reputation. Encourage your happy customers to leave reviews on your GMB listing.
2. Google Maps SEO Tools You Can Use in Pittsburgh
- Google My Business Insights: This powerful tool provides valuable data about how people are finding your business on Google Maps. Analyze this data to understand what works and what needs improvement.
- Local Citations: Building citations, which are mentions of your business name, address, and phone number (NAP) across various online platforms, is critical for boosting your local SEO. Local citations help search engines verify the legitimacy of your business and understand its location. There are many online directories where you can list your business.
- Google Maps Keyword Research: Knowing what people search for is crucial for targeting your SEO efforts. Research keywords relevant to your business and use them strategically in your listing description and website content.
- Google Analytics: Connect your Google My Business listing with Google Analytics to track how your SEO efforts are performing. Analyze website traffic, user behavior, and other key metrics.
3. Optimize Your Website for Google Maps SEO
- Mobile-Friendly Website: Ensure your website is mobile-friendly, as people often use Google Maps on their smartphones.
- Structured Data: Use schema markup to help search engines understand the content on your website. This allows Google to display richer search results, including your business name, address, phone number, hours, and reviews.
- Local Content: Create content on your website that is relevant to your local audience. This can include blog posts, articles, or pages highlighting local events, services, or products.
